Transaction 00263e79658ee209714914783670e20ef80c8f1c3fb9bac60e4bb9956028fb89
1 Input
1 Output
-
00263e79658ee209714914783670e20ef80c8f1c3fb9bac60e4bb9956028fb89:0
- value
- 167945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8452c212f1a415796e53a59299988fa214973d4c OP_EQUAL
- address
- 3DkgFzu8ebZ5BSWRii7L7v1itQp9zC7Mxy